Gold Academy Overview

About This School

Gold Academy is a public middle in Indianapolis, Indiana, serving 529 students in grades K-6. Academic results show that students demonstrate 27% proficiency in math. The school maintains a 13:1 student-teacher ratio with a staff of 40 teachers, while the average teacher salary is $63,883. The student body at Gold Academy is composed of 52% male and 48% female students. Regarding ethnicity, the population includes 42% White, 30% Black, 17% Hispanic, and 10% students of two or more races.
